Tetikhala Population - Barddhaman, West Bengal

Tetikhala is a large village located in Faridpur Durgapur Block of Barddhaman district, West Bengal with total 757 families residing. The Tetikhala village has population of 3168 of which 1617 are males while 1551 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Tetikhala village population of children with age 0-6 is 279 which makes up 8.81 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Tetikhala village is 959 which is higher than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Tetikhala as per census is 938, lower than West Bengal average of 956.

Tetikhala village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Tetikhala village was 91.31 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Tetikhala Male literacy stands at 95.52 % while female literacy rate was 86.94 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 19.22 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 9.85 % of total population in Tetikhala village.

Work Profile

In Tetikhala village out of total population, 1073 were engaged in work activities. 86.67 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 13.33 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1073 workers engaged in Main Work, 7 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 94 were Agricultural labourer.
